The Classic Cylindrical Shape

The cylindrical white paper hot cup is perhaps the most ubiquitous shape in the market. Its straightforward design features a uniform diameter from top to bottom, creating a simple yet functional vessel for hot beverages. This shape is favored by many coffee shops, cafes, and fast - food chains due to its stackability and ease of handling.

Stackability is a crucial factor for businesses. Cylindrical cups can be neatly stacked on top of each other, minimizing storage space. This is especially important for small cafes or food trucks with limited storage areas. Additionally, the uniform shape makes it easier for automated filling and sealing machines to operate efficiently, increasing production speed and reducing the likelihood of errors.

In terms of aesthetics, the cylindrical shape exudes a clean and modern look. It provides a large, flat surface area for branding and labeling, allowing businesses to showcase their logos, slogans, and promotional messages prominently. Whether it's a local coffee roaster or a global fast - food brand, the cylindrical white paper hot cup offers a blank canvas for effective marketing. The Tapered Shape

Tapered white paper hot cups, also known as conical cups, have a wider opening at the top and a narrower base. This shape is designed with both functionality and user experience in mind.

From a user perspective, the wider top makes it easier to sip from the cup without spilling. It also provides more space for adding toppings such as whipped cream, cinnamon, or chocolate shavings in the case of specialty coffee drinks. The tapered design also fits comfortably in the hand, reducing the risk of the cup slipping during use.

In a business context, tapered cups are often used for hot beverages that are served in larger volumes, such as lattes and cappuccinos. The shape allows for better heat dissipation compared to cylindrical cups, as the larger surface area at the top exposes more of the liquid to the air. This can be an advantage for customers who prefer their drinks to cool down slightly before drinking. Moreover, the tapered shape can give a more premium and sophisticated look to the beverage, enhancing the overall customer experience. The Square or Rectangular Shape

While less common than cylindrical and tapered cups, square or rectangular white paper hot cups are gaining popularity in the market. These non - traditional shapes offer a unique and eye - catching alternative to the standard cup designs.

Square and rectangular cups are often used for specialty hot beverages or in high - end cafes and restaurants. Their geometric shape provides a modern and contemporary aesthetic that can set a business apart from its competitors. The flat sides of these cups also offer additional opportunities for creative branding, as labels can be applied in a more angular and dynamic way.

In terms of functionality, square and rectangular cups can be more stable on flat surfaces compared to round cups. This can be beneficial in settings where spills need to be minimized, such as in office break rooms or on airplanes. However, they may present some challenges in terms of stackability and manufacturing, which can result in slightly higher costs.

The Insulated Shape

Insulated white paper hot cups are designed to keep beverages hot for longer periods. These cups typically have an extra layer of insulation, which can be in the form of a double - walled structure or a special insulating material.

The shape of insulated cups can vary, but they often follow the classic cylindrical or tapered designs. The insulation layer adds an extra dimension to the cup, making it thicker and more substantial. This not only helps to maintain the temperature of the beverage but also provides a better grip for the user, as the outer layer remains cooler to the touch.

Insulated cups are ideal for businesses that serve take - away hot drinks, such as coffee shops and drive - thru restaurants. They ensure that customers can enjoy their hot beverages at the desired temperature, even if they have a long commute or need to wait before drinking. Choosing the Right Shape for Your Business

When selecting the shape of white paper hot cups for your business, several factors need to be considered. First and foremost is the type of beverage you serve. If you mainly offer standard coffee and tea, a cylindrical or tapered cup may be sufficient. However, if you have a wide range of specialty drinks with toppings, a tapered cup might be a better choice.

Cost is another important factor. Cylindrical cups are generally more cost - effective to manufacture and purchase due to their simple design and ease of production. Tapered, square, and insulated cups may be more expensive, but they can offer added value in terms of customer experience and brand image.

Your target market and branding also play a significant role. If you're targeting a younger, trend - conscious audience, a square or rectangular cup might help you stand out. On the other hand, if your brand is more traditional and focused on affordability, a classic cylindrical cup could be the way to go.
